We are seeking a highly motivated and skilled Highly Specialist Cardiac (Critical Care) Pharmacist to join our dynamic team. The successful applicant will play a crucial role in our cardiac care unit, demonstrating a collaborative and patient-centered approach. If you possess experience in cardiology and have a proven track record in managing level 2 or 3 critical care patients, we invite you to apply.

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with the healthcare team to optimize medication therapy for cardiac patients in critical care.
  • Provide pharmaceutical care and contribute to the multidisciplinary approach to patient management.
  • Demonstrate a clear vision for the future of clinical pharmacy within the specialty.
  • Ensure compliance with relevant guidelines and policies.
  • Contribute to the development and implementation of clinical protocols and pathways.

Qualifications and Skills

  • Registered Pharmacist with relevant postgraduate qualifications.
  • Extensive experience in cardiology and the management of level 2 or 3 critical care patients.
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
  • Ability to work effectively as part of a multidisciplinary team.
  • Commitment to continuous professional development.
  • Clear vision for the future of clinical pharmacy in cardiac care.
